7 Sustainability Effort How? 3 Phase Approach Literature Review Scan Life-Cycle Assessment (LCA) - Pork Chain Across entire pork chain - field to fork Understand live swine production role/contribution relative to the whole Detailed Life-cycle Assessment - Live Swine Focus on swine production segment of pork chain- field to farm gate Understand details of live swine production role / contribution 7

8 Pork LCA- Goal & Scope Goal Pork Supply Chain Scan Level LCA Based on 1 serving (4 oz.) boneless pork to U.S. consumer Detailed Live Swine Production LCA Based on 1 pound live weight sent to harvest Scope Field to Finished Product Include fuels Exclude infrastructure (buildings/equipment/etc.) 8

13 Carbon Scan Level LCA Region & Production Weighted Average Live weight = 2.8 kg CO 2 e/kg at farm gate Dressed carcass weight = 3.8 kg CO 2 e/kg at farm gate 13

14 Carbon Scan Level LCA Region & Production Weighted Average Live weight = 2.8 kg CO 2 e/kg at farm gate Dressed carcass weight = 3.8 kg CO 2 e/kg at farm gate 14

15 Carbon Scan Level LCA Summary - U.S. & EU (EU data from Literature Review) CO 2 e /KG - Carcass Weight Basis US Pork 3.8 ( ) Denmark Sweden 2.6 France 3.0* UK Canada 3.1 *value corrected from live weight to carcass 15
